Job description

Job Title: Senior Float Medical Secretary
Location: London Bridge Hospital
Permanent, Full time 37.5 hours per week
Shift times: Mon-Fri, 9am - 5pm
Salary: Competitive

We're looking for a Senior Float Medical Secretary to join our Secretarial team based at London Bridge Hospital.

As a Float Senior Medical Secretary, you will be responsible for ensuring the continued provision of the highest quality of secretarial and administrative support to all our consultants - covering any gaps in the service. This is a varied role that will provide you an opportunity to work with multiple consultants across multiple specialities and will assist you in developing your existing skills and knowledge.

Above all else, we're committed to the care and improvement of human life. It's this guiding vision that influences everything we do at HCA UK. From the CEO to the colleagues on the floor we all have a part to play in delivering exceptional care to our patients. You'll be part of a wider team with a unique sense of purpose, one that helps improve lives on a daily basis.

What you'll do:

  • Provide full secretarial support to the Consultants (including audio-typing of clinical/non-clinical material, reports etc.)
  • Responsible for the appropriate management of patient appointments, liaising with patients and hospital staff as required in order to facilitate this
  • Receive new patient referrals and arrange relevant appointments across various hospital departments
  • Register new patients and ensure that all patient records are kept up to date
  • Respond to all written and verbal queries from patients and relatives, escalating to the consultants if required
  • Undertake any other duties as called upon to carry out by the Medical Secretary Manager, Deputy Medical Secretary Manager or Supervisor
  • Liaise with consultants and other secretaries to ensure the smooth running of the Out-Patients Clinics

What you'll bring:
  • Substantial previous Medical Secretarial experience is essential.
  • Significant understanding of Medical terminology.
  • Experience working in a variety of specialities.
  • Strong attention to detail, accurate typing and letter proof reading skills.
  • Computer literacy.
  • Excellent communication skills.
  • Previous experience of working as a float Medical Secretary preferred.
  • Previous knowledge of DGL Practice Manager and Meditech preferred.
